Add the compatible string to support the generic device tree
cpufreq-dt driver on rockchip rv1108 soc.
Signed-off-by: Andy Yan <andy.yan@rock-chips.com>
---
dr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q-dt-platdev.c | 1 +
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
diff --git a/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q-dt-platdev.c b/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q-dt-platdev.c
index 1c26292..2d71c09 100644
--- a/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q-dt-platdev.c
+++ b/drivers/cpufreq/cpufreq-dt-platdev.c
@@ -69,6 +69,7 @@ static const struct of_device_id machines[] __initconst = {
{ .compatible = "renesas,r8a7794", },
{ .compatible = "renesas,sh73a0", },
+ { .compatible = "rockchip,rv1108", },
{ .compatible = "rockchip,rk2928", },
{ .compatible = "rockchip,rk3036", },
{ .compatible = "rockchip,rk3066a", },
